For Baytown's coastal, humid climate, choose materials that promote drainage and resist washout. In general, well-draining aggregates like crushed stone, gravel mixes, and coarse sand perform better than fine, easily compacted soils. Consider materials that lock together for driveways and those that allow water to move through for beds and drainage swales.
Baytown often has clayey or silty soils and a relatively high water table, so site preparation is important. Adding a stable base layer and using geotextile fabric can prevent rutting and sinking, and selecting permeable surface materials helps with runoff. Account for grading and drainage before placing any bulk material to avoid long-term problems.

Dump trucks need firm, level access and clearances—plan for about 12 to 15 feet of width and sufficient turning space when possible. If access is restricted, the driver may place material near the closest accessible spot, which could require additional handling or offload fees. Notify your supplier of gates, overhead wires, HOA restrictions, or fragile landscaping before delivery.
Measure the length and width of the area, choose the desired depth in inches, then convert to cubic yards: (length ft x width ft x depth in ft) ÷ 27. Convert cubic yards to tons using a material density estimate (commonly about 1.2 to 1.7 tons per cubic yard depending on the material). Yes. Proximity to saltwater and coastal storms can influence material performance; salt can increase corrosion for some installations and cause faster breakdown of certain products. Choose aggregates and installation methods that emphasize drainage, stable bases, and corrosion-resistant edging or hardware where needed. If your site is very close to the coast, consult a local contractor for recommendations on materials and protective measures.
Lower-cost materials can reduce initial spend but may need more frequent topping, grading, or repairs in Baytown's wet and storm-prone climate. Investing in a proper base, adequate drainage, and a slightly heavier-duty surface often lowers lifetime maintenance costs. Evaluate total life-cycle considerations—initial material plus expected maintenance—when making a selection.
